7 Executive Summary In the summers of 2011, 2012, and 2013, the BC Ministry of Agriculture conducted as series of Agricultural Land Use Inventories (ALUIs) in the Fraser Valley Regional District (FVRD). Inventories took place in each of FVRD s eight electoral areas and six member municipalities. The following 6 jurisdictions have a specific ALUI document published: Abbotsford, Chilliwack, Kent, Mission, Electoral Area F and Electoral Area G. The following 8 jurisdictions have their ALUI results published in the FVRD East Agricultural Land Use Inventory document: Electoral Areas A, B, C, D, E, H, Harrison Hot Springs, and Hope. The Fraser Valley Regional District ALUI combines and summaries data from FVRD s 14 jurisdictions to give a picture of agriculture across the Regional District. The ALUIs in the Fraser Valley had several funding partners including Fraser Valley Regional District and Mission Community Services Society. ALUIs can be used to understand the type and extent of agricultural activities within the ALR. The ALUI data quantifies how much land is currently used for agriculture, how much land is unavailable for agriculture, and how much land may have potential for agricultural expansion. The data provides baseline information that can be used to track trends in agricultural land use and to measure changes over time. The data also enables the estimation of agricultural water requirements through the use of an irrigation water demand model. Area of Interest and Methodology Included in the inventory were all parcels: completely or partially within the ALR, or classified by BC Assessment as having Farm status for tax assessment, or zoned by local government bylaws to permit agriculture, and greater than 1 acre (approximately 0.4 ha) and showing signs of agriculture on aerial photography. The ALR in FVRD consists of 71,645 ha. Of this area: 79% or 56,436 ha met one of the inventory criteria and was included in the survey 11% or 8,287 ha was outside of legally surveyed parcels in rights-of-way, water, foreshore, or unsurveyed Crown land and was not inventoried. 10% or 6,922 ha was in Indian reserves. This report focuses on the 79% or 56,436 ha of the ALR that is within legally surveyed parcels and outside of Indian reserves. This 79% is considered the effective ALR as local and provincial governments have an opportunity to influence land use decisions on this area. Although 10% of the ALR on Indian reserves was also inventoried, the findings are presented separately in Appendix A due to differences in the level of governance. The ALUI was conducted using visual interpretation of aerial imagery combined with a drive-by windshield survey to capture a snapshot in time of land use and land cover. Land cover is defined as the biophysical material at the surface of the earth while land use is defined as how people utilize the land. Land Cover and Farming Activities In the ALR by land cover, 67% of the effective ALR was farmed (37,669 ha), 9% of the effective ALR (5,363 ha) was otherwise anthropogenically modified in vegetation, waterbodies, buildings, and roads, and 24% of the effective ALR (13,404 ha) was in a natural or semi-natural state. An additional 1,076 ha of land outside the ALR was farmed. Fraser Valley Regional District Agricultural Land Use Inventory - Page 1

8 Of the farmed land cover in FVRD, 46% occurs in Abbotsford and 30% occurs in Chilliwack. Area G has the largest proportion of its ALR in farmed land cover (78%), followed by Kent with 76% and Chilliwack with 75%. These jurisdictions are best utilizing their ALR for farming purposes. The Fraser Valley has strong agricultural attributes that include good quality soil, an abundance of good quality water and a moderate climate. The region has an extended agricultural history and has among the highest average farm revenues per hectare in the province. There are 36,443 ha of cultivated field crops in FVRD in 13 crop categories (35,486 ha in the ALR and 957 ha area outside the ALR). Forage & pasture was the most common crop type accounting for 70% of all cultivated land. Berries were the next most common with 16% of the cultivated land, followed by vegetables with 5% and nursery crops with 4%. Abbotsford has the highest proportion of FVRD s cultivated crops with 45% followed by Chilliwack with 30% and Kent and Electoral Area G each with 9%. A total of 25,517 ha of forage crops were recorded in FVRD: 19,962 ha were used for forage (55% of all cultivated crops), 4,573 ha were used for pasture (13% of all cultivated crops), 581 ha were used for both forage and pasture and 400 ha were unused or unmaintained. A total of 5,752 ha of berry crops were recorded in FVRD. The top berry crops included blueberries with 3,964 ha, raspberries with 1,274 ha and mixed berries with 297 ha. Seventy-eight percent (78%) of all berry crops are located in Abbotsford. A total of 1,940 ha of vegetable crops were recorded in FVRD. The main vegetable crops were sweet corn with 501 ha, mixed vegetables with 382 ha, potatoes with 354 ha and Cole crops with 315 ha. Sixty-eight percent (68%) of the vegetable crops occur in Abbotsford and 30% occur in Chilliwack. In addition to the cultivated crops, there were 262 ha in greenhouses and crop barns: 123 ha were in poly greenhouses, 111 ha were in glass greenhouses and 28 ha were in crop barns. In total, 59% of the greenhouse and crop barn area was in Abbotsford, 23% was in Chilliwack, 9% was in Electoral Area F, and 8% was in Electoral Area G. Irrigation use was captured by crop type and irrigation system type to aid in developing a water demand model for agriculture. In total, 42% of FVRD s cultivated field crops utilize irrigation. Giant gun systems (7,551 ha) were the most common and were found primarily on forage & pasture and vegetable crops. Trickle systems were the next most common and were found primarily on berry crops. Sprinkler systems were the third most common and were found on nearly all crop types. Livestock Livestock activities were recorded, but were difficult to measure using a windshield survey. Livestock may not be visible if they are housed in barns, or are on another land parcel. The inventory data does not identify animal movement between parcels that make up a farm unit, but reports livestock at the parcel where the animals or related structures were observed. No actual livestock numbers were obtainable through the survey, so the results are reported as a range in terms of animal unit equivalents for each parcel. In the Fraser Valley Regional District, poultry, dairy, equine and beef are the most common types of livestock. Poultry accounts for 49% of the estimated animal unit equivalents (AUEs). Dairy accounts for 34% of the AUEs, equine accounts for 8%, beef accounts for 4%, and swine accounts for 2%. Fraser Valley Regional District Agricultural Land Use Inventory - Page 2

9 Equines had the greatest number of individual occurrences, however, most equine operations had only a few animals. Intensive activities utilize specialized structures for confined feeding at higher stocking densities. Nearly all of the poultry estimated AUEs (98%) are associated with intensive facilities. The remaining birds are associated primarily with backyard or small scale flocks. Dairy also has a high proportion of its estimated AUEs associated with intensive facilities (94%). In comparison, all equine and 78% of the beef estimated AUEs are considered Non-intensive. The majority of the poultry estimated AUEs occur in Abbotsford (63%) and Chilliwack (34%). Nearly all of the estimated dairy AUEs occur in 4 jurisdictions: Chilliwack (39%), Abbotsford (38%), Area G (11%) and Kent (9%). Equine estimated AUEs have a broader distribution across FVRD jurisdictions. ALR Utilization Land use was applied on a parcel basis. To determine land use, the entire parcel was examined and a Used for farming or Not used for farming category was assigned based on the percentage of the parcel in cultivated crops, farm infrastructure, and/or the scale of livestock production. Refer to the glossary for the Used for farming definition. In the ALR by land use, 54% of the parcels were Used for farming (5,312 parcels) and 46% of the parcels were Not used for farming (4,578 parcels). The average Used for farming parcel size was 8 ha while the average Not used for farming parcel size was much smaller at 4 ha. In addition, of all Not used for farming ALR parcels, 71% have a residential use. ALR Availability Land cover, land use, and physical site limitations (topography, flooding, etc.) were used to assess how much land is available and may have potential for farming in the future. Of the effective ALR (56,436 ha), 67% was actively farmed or supporting farming (e.g. crops, barns, farm houses, farm roads, farm buildings, etc.). Another 8% was unavailable for farming due to an existing land use or land cover (parks, industrial buildings, wetlands, non-farm residences, etc.) and 7% had limited potential for farming due to a physical site limitations such as topography or flooding. That leaves 18% of the ALR (9,943 ha) that is available and may have the potential to be developed for agriculture. Despite having 18% (9,943 ha) of the ALR available and with potential for farming, most of this land is comprised of relatively small areas. Thirty percent of the available land cover (3,015 ha) occurs on parcels that are already Used for farming and offers little opportunity to new farming entrants. In total, there are 1,754 ALR parcels that are not currently farmed and are available for farming. A parcel is considered to be available for farming if it is not already Used for farming, it has at least 50% of its area and at least 0.4 ha in land that is available for farming. Ownership and cost are not considered when assessing parcel availability. Of the available parcels: 629 parcels (36%) are less than 2 ha in size, 1,219 parcels (69%) are less than 4 ha in size. 535 parcels (31%) are greater than 4 ha in size. 69 parcels (4%) are greater than 16 ha in size. There is evidence that small parcels are less likely than larger parcels to be utilized for farming. In FVRD there are 2,602 ALR parcels less than 1 ha. Of these parcels, 16% (410 parcels) are Used for farming, 258 parcel (10%) are Not used for farming but are available, and 1,934 (74%) are Not used for farming and are unavailable. Furthermore, parcels less than 1 ha comprise 68% of all parcels considered unavailable for farming. Fraser Valley Regional District Agricultural Land Use Inventory - Page 3

General Information Fraser Valley Regional District (FVRD) is comprised of 8 electoral areas (A H) and 6 member municipalities (Abbotsford, Chilliwack, Hope, Kent, Mission, Harrison Hot Springs). The region is home to some of the most agriculturally productive land in the country and boasts many attributes that that are amenable to agriculture. The region also has many attributes that make it a desirable place to live. In 2011, FVRD had a population of 277, FVRD is growing quickly and experienced a population growth rate of 8% between the 2006 and 2011 census years. The Regional District has a total area of 1,393,540 ha 3, with 1,344,765 ha in land and 44,132 ha in waterbodies and watercourses. Agricultural Land Use Inventories (ALUIs) provide data to help understand the current extent of agricultural activities. ALUIs have been conducted in each of FVRDs electoral areas and member municipalities. Individual ALUI reports have been published for the municipalities of Abbotsford, Chilliwack, Kent, Mission and for the Electoral Areas F and G. ALUI findings for the remaining electoral areas of A, B, C, D, E, H and Hope and Harrison Hot Springs are published under jurisdiction subheadings in the FVRD East ALUI report. Figure 1. 11 AGRICULTURAL LAND RESERVE The Agricultural Land Reserve (ALR) is a provincial land use zone that was designated in 1973 in which agriculture is recognized as the priority use. Within the ALR, farming is encouraged and nonagricultural uses are controlled. Based on Agricultural Land Commission statistics, there were 71,865 ha 4 of ALR land in FVRD in 2011 (see Figure 2). When calculating the ALR area in GIS, AGRI found the total area to be 71,645 ha. This difference of 220 ha, or 0.3% of the total ALR area, comes from differences in GIS calculation methods. FVRD has a total land area of 1,344,765 5 ha, however, only 128,463 5 ha are in legally surveyed parcels. With 71,645 ha in the ALR, 5% of FVRD s total land area is in the ALR, and 64% of the legally surveyed parcel area is in the ALR. The ALR area includes: 56,436 ha on inventoried parcels 6,922 ha on Indian reserves 8,287 ha outside legally surveyed parcels (rights-of-way, water, foreshore, unsurveyed Crown land) Figure 2. 13 INVENTORY AREA The total inventory area (excluding Indian reserves) encompasses 11,578 parcels with a combined area of 67,780 ha. Included were all parcels: completely or partially within the Agricultural Land Reserve, or classified by BC Assessment as having Farm status for property tax assessment, or zoned to permit agriculture by local government bylaws and/or exhibiting signs of agriculture on aerial photography The amount of ALR land included in the inventory area is 56,436 ha located on 10,160 parcels. The other 1,418 inventoried parcels were completely outside the ALR but had either Farm status or signs of agriculture. In addition, Indian reserves were inventoried if they met one of the above inventory criteria. A total of 6,527 ha associated with 26 First Nations was inventoried (5,781 ha in the ALR and 745 ha outside). ALUI findings for these areas are presented in Appendix A due to differences in levels of governance. Figure 4. 14 2. Methodology INVENTORY METHODOLOGY AgFocus is an Agricultural Land Use Inventory System developed by BC Ministry of Agriculture s Strengthening Farming Program. AgFocus employs a windshield survey method designed to capture a snapshot in time of land use and land cover on legal parcels. For more information on AgFocus, please refer to these documents available from the Strengthening Farming Program: AgFocus A Surveyor s Guide to Conducting an Agricultural Land Use Inventory AgFocus Field Guide to Conducting an Agricultural Land Use Inventory AgFocus A GIS Analyst s Guide to Agricultural Land Use Inventory Data The Fraser Valley Regional District Agricultural Land Use Inventory project is comprised of a series of ALUIs in 14 FVRD jurisdictions. The inventories were conducted in the summers of 2011, 2012, and 2013 by professional agrologists. A GIS technician and driver 6 assisted the agrologist for each inventory area The survey crew visited each property and observed land use, land cover, and agriculture activity from the road. Where visibility was limited, data was interpreted from aerial photography in combination with local knowledge. The technician entered the survey data into a database on a laptop computer. Field survey maps provided the basis for the survey and included: The legal parcel boundaries (cadastre) 7 Unique identifier for each legal parcel The preliminary land cover polygon boundaries (digitized prior to field survey using aerial photography) Unique identifier for each preliminary land cover polygon The boundary of the Agricultural Land Reserve (ALR) Base features such as streets, street names, watercourses and contours Aerial photography 6 Vehicle and drivers provided by Fraser Valley Regional District. 7 Cadastre mapping was provided by Fraser Valley Regional District, City of Chilliwack, District of Kent, and the Integrated Cadastral Information Society. 15 DESCRIPTION OF THE DATA For each property in the study area, data was collected on general land use and land cover. For properties with agriculture present, data was collected on agricultural practices, irrigation, crop production methods, livestock, agricultural support (storage, compost, waste), and activities which add value to raw agricultural products. Once acquired through the survey, the data was brought into a Geographic Information System (GIS) to facilitate analysis and mapping. Digital data, in the form of a tabular database and GIS spatial layers (for maps), may be available with certain restrictions through a terms of use agreement. General land use: Up to two general land uses (e.g. residential, commercial) were recorded for each property based on an assessment of overall economic importance, the property s tax status, and/or the extent of the land use. The survey for general land use focuses solely on human use and considers: The actual human use of land and related structures and modifications to the landscape Use-related land cover (where land cover implies a use or is important to interpreting patterns of use) Declared interests in the land (which may limit use) such as parks In addition, the availability of properties for future farming was assessed based on the amount of potential land for farming on the property and the compatibility of existing uses with future farming activities. Agriculture Use Other Use Livestock Dairy Milking Residential Single Family Household Land cover: Land cover refers to the biophysical features of the land (e.g. crops, buildings, forested areas, woodlots, streams). Land cover was surveyed by separating the parcel into homogeneous components and assigning each a description. Prior to field survey, polygons were delineated in the office using orthophotography. Further delineation occurred during the field survey until one of the following was achieved: Minimum polygon size (500 sq m ~5400 sq ft) or minimum polygon width (10 m ~33 ft) Polygon is homogeneous in physical cover and homogeneous in irrigation method Maximum level of detail required was reached Anthropogenic Terrestrial Bare or Built Farm Anthropogenic Terrestrial Vegetated Cultivated Grass Anthropogenic Terrestrial Bare or Built Built Residential Single Family Small house Natural & Semi Natural Terrestrial Vegetated Open Treed In most cases, more than one land cover was recorded for each parcel surveyed. 16 Agricultural practices: Surveyors recorded agricultural practices associated with crops or livestock activities. For example, if a forage crop was being harvested for hay, it was recorded. Irrigation was also recorded, including the type of system used. Agricultural crop production: Crop production and crop protection methods observed on the parcel were recorded such as wildlife scare devices, temperature or light control, or organic production. Organic production is not always visible and may have been recorded based on local knowledge or farmer interviews. Livestock: Livestock operations and confinement methods along with the scale of the activity were estimated and recorded. Livestock not visible at the time of survey may have been inferred based on grazed pastures, manure storage, size of barn and other evidence. Agricultural support: Ancillary agricultural activities, such as storage, compost or waste, supporting the production of a raw commodity on a farm unit were recorded. Agricultural value added: Activities that add value to a raw commodity where at least 50% of the raw commodity is produced on the farm unit were recorded. This value-added activity included processing, direct sales and agri-tourism activities. PRESENTATION OF THE DATA The data is presented in the form of summarized tables and charts. Absolute data values are preserved throughout the summarization process to maintain precision. In the final formatting of the summarized tables and charts, data values are rounded to the nearest whole number. As a result, data presented in the summarized tables and charts may not appear to add up correctly. Fraser Valley Regional District Agricultural Land Use Inventory - Page 10

17 DETERMINATION OF PARCELS WITHIN THE ALR Since much of the following analysis is parcel based, it is important to note that the ALR boundaries to not always align with parcel boundaries. As a result, many parcels have only a portion of their area in the ALR. Figure 5 illustrates the frequent misalignment between parcel boundaries and the ALR boundary. Given that the dark green line represents the ALR boundary, Lot A is completely in the ALR and Lots B and C have a portion of their area in the ALR. Lot D is completely outside the ALR. Many of the results presented in this report include 3 separate totals: the total parcel area, the portion of the parcel inside the ALR, and the portion of the parcel outside the ALR. Figure 5. 18 3. Land Cover and Farmed Area Land cover describes the biophysical material at the surface of the earth and is distinct from land use which describes how people utilize the land. Land use is surveyed by assigning the parcel up to two land uses. Examples of land use include residential, commercial, and industrial. Refer to Section 5 for more information on land use. Land cover is surveyed by separating the parcel into homogeneous components and assigning each a description such as landscape lawn, natural open treed, natural waterbody, blueberries, road, or small single family house. Most surveyed parcels have numerous different land cover types with each describing a different area of the parcel. Land cover more closely approximates the actual area of land in agricultural production or Farmed than land use. Four land cover types are considered Farmed : Cultivated field crops: vegetation under cultivation for harvest or pasture including land temporarily set aside from farming and perennial crops that were not harvested or grazed in the current growing season Farm infrastructure: built structures associated with farming such as barns, stables, corrals, riding rings, and their associated yards Greenhouses: permanent enclosed glass or poly structures with or without climate control facilities for growing plants and vegetation under controlled environments Crop barns: permanent enclosed structures with non-translucent walls for growing crops such as mushrooms or bean sprouts Forage and pasture field crops which have not been cut or grazed during the current growing season (unused), unmaintained field crops, and unmaintained greenhouses are considered Farmed land covers but are considered inactive. Land cover types which may support farming, such as farm residences, vegetative buffers and farm road access, are not considered Farmed land cover. 22 STATUS OF THE EFFECTIVE ALR Land cover, land use and physical site limitations (e.g. topography, flooding) were used to assess how much land is available and may have potential for farming in the future. Farmed or supporting farming: includes actively farmed land cover as well as farm houses, farm roads, and other built structures on farmed parcels. Actively farmed land cover includes cultivated crops, farm infrastructure, greenhouses and crops barns, but excludes unused / unmaintained crops and greenhouses. Not farmed unavailable for farming: Areas where future agricultural development is improbable because of a conflicting land use or land cover. Examples of unavailable for farming land uses include golf courses, parks, and small lot residential. Examples of unavailable for farming land covers include wetlands, waterbodies, and industrial or commercial buildings. Not farmed limited potential for farming: land with significant physical or operational constraints to farming. Included are areas with steep terrain, rocky soils, riparian areas, or a very small (less than 0.4 ha) or awkward shape. Not farmed available for farming: areas that can be used for agriculture without displacing a current use. Includes natural and semi natural land cover, managed vegetation (managed for landscaping, dust or soil control), and non-built or bare areas. These areas must be free from physical and operational constraints. Figure 9. Status of the effective ALR with respect to farming Figure 9 shows the status of the effective ALR in relation to farming in FVRD. Farmed or supporting farming, 67% Not fa rmed - available for farming, 18% Not fa rmed - unavailable for farming, 8% Not fa rmed - limited potential for farming, 7% Sixty-seven percent (67%) of the effective ALR is actively farmed or is supporting farming. Seven percent (7%) has limited potential for farming due to physical site limitations such as soils &/or topography and 8% is unavailable for farming due to an existing land use or land cover. Another 18% is available and may have potential for farming as it is not limited by significant physical constraints or built areas. Farming Activities CULTIVATED FIELD CROPS Cultivated field crops are captured in a geographical information system (GIS) at the field or land cover polygon level by crop type (e.g. vegetables, forage or pasture, berries). The total land area was then evaluated for each crop. Included with cultivated field crops is fallow farmland, inactively farmed land (e.g. forage or pasture crops which have not been harvested or grazed this season) and land temporarily set aside for wildlife or other purposes. Also included is bare cultivated land or land under preparation for planting as it is assumed these lands will be planted during the survey season. Excluded are crops grown in crop cover structures such as greenhouses or mushroom barns. Cultivated field crops in FVRD are described by thirteen crop groupings and are listed by descending order of significance: Forage & pasture: grass, mixed grass/legume, forage corn, forage cereal/peas. Berries: blueberries, raspberries, mixed berries, cranberries, blackberries, strawberries Vegetables: sweet corn, mixed vegetables, potatoes, Cole crops, carrots, legumes, cucurbits, misc. vegetables, leafy vegetables, Asian vegetables Nursery: ornamentals and shrubs, cedar hedging, mixed, forestry stock Trees (plantation): fibre/ pulp/ veneer trees, Christmas trees, Holly Turf Other: bare cultivated land (land that is tilled or plowed, but with no visible crop), fallow land (cultivated land that has not been seeded or planted for one or more growing season), land in crop transition and land planted in cover grass or under mulch to manage soil moisture/erosion associated with a cultivated crop. 25 Forage & pasture crops Forage & pasture is the main crop type in the Fraser Valley Regional District. Forage is a cultivated crop that is cut and made into silage or hay for livestock feed. Pasture is a cultivated crop that is used for grazing only and is not cut. Forage & pasture is grazed for 1-3 months per year and is also cut for silage or hay. Unused forage or pasture has not been cut or grazed during the current growing season, but is in good condition. Unused crops are considered Inactively farmed. Unmaintained forage or pasture has not been cut or grazed during the current growing season, have not been maintained for several years, and probably would not warrant harvest. 26 Berries Berries are primarily perennial crops. These crops do not change frequently as most require several years to mature and some crop types require extensive land preparation. Strawberries are a perennial plant which is usually rotated to minimize build-up of crop-specific pest and disease problems. Since this inventory is a snapshot in time, the strawberry crops seen during the survey year may not be present in the same location the following year. Figure 12. 27 Vegetables Vegetable crops are either annual, such as potatoes or lettuce, or perennial such as rhubarb and asparagus. Annual vegetable crops are usually rotated or grown on different land each year to minimize the build-up of crop-specific pest and disease problems and to avoid exhausting soil nutrients. Since this inventory is a snapshot in time, the annual vegetable crops seen during the survey year may not be present in the same location the following year. Mixed vegetables: a variety of vegetable types cultivated in a field Cole crops: includes broccoli, Brussels sprouts, cabbage, cauliflower, kale, collards, kohlrabi Cucurbits: includes squash, cucumber, zucchini, melons, watermelon, pumpkin Misc. Vegetables: includes peppers, leeks, tomatoes, asparagus, eggplant, shallots, green onions, okra. Leafy vegetables: includes lettuce, spinach, Swiss chard, celery Unknown: the vegetable type could not be determined from the road Asian vegetables: includes bok choy, choy sum, gai choy, sui choy, gai lan, Chinese cabbage, daikon, lotus root Figure 13.
